Problems solved by technology

[0002] At present, the output voltage adjustment control of the general AC rectification output claw pole synchronous generator is often dominated by the rotary rectification excitation method, and the auxiliary voltage regulator is used to adjust and control the output voltage, which requires brushes and slip ring mechanisms. Moreover, the ability to adjust voltage changes caused by dynamic loads is limited, and cannot meet the voltage regulation requirements of pulsed high-current loads.
In some specific environments such as equipment, the generator will have the characteristics of the positive and negative power supply load currents are basically equal, the pulse load current is large and the rate of change is fast, and the current voltage regulation control methods cannot meet such control requirements.

[0009] The present invention will be described below in conjunction with specific embodiments.

[0010] refer to figure 1 , the input of the voltage regulator is the positive and negative power supply voltage of the pulse load excitation constant voltage DC generator, the output voltage of the voltage regulator is input to the generator and excites the magnetic winding, so that the excitation current of the generator and the magnetic winding can be adjusted, Realize the control of the positive and negative output voltage of the generator under the condition of pulse load.

[0011] The voltage regulator includes a positive power regulation circuit, a negative power regulation circuit and a pulse feedback circuit. Abstract

The invention provides a pulse load excitation constant-voltage direct current generator regulator. The input of the regulator is the voltage of the positive power supply and the negative power supply of a pulse load excitation constant-voltage direct current generator. The regulator comprises a positive power supply regulating circuit and a negative power supply regulating circuit; the output voltage of the regulator is input to the shunt-excitation magnetic winding of the generator; when the voltage of the positive power supply is not greater than positive and negative feedback conversion voltage, the positive power supply and the shunt-excitation magnetic winding of the generator are directly connected to form positive feedback to rapidly start the generator; and when the voltage of the positive power supply is greater than the positive and negative feedback conversion voltage, the positive power supply and the negative power supply are respectively connected with the positive power supply regulating circuit and the negative power supply regulating circuit to form a negative feedback circuit to output the voltage to control the generator. In the invention, a dual-feedback mode is adopted to regulate the excitation current of the shunt-excitation magnetic winding of the generator to control the positive output voltage and the negative output voltage of the generator under the pulse load condition. The regulator has the characteristics of simple structure, small volume, high voltage regulating speed and the like.
